"What three questions should you ask first when determining if an online source is reliable" d. How current is the information?
Vilka [71]

Answer:

c. What do I know about the author’s credentials? What kind of site is it? How current is the information?  

Explanation:

In any form of determining the credibility of an online source, it is first important to see how the source can be genuine and trustworthy. With the presence or availability of millions of sources in the internet, there is a question of how credible a source can be when it is needed to be used for any further research or citation.

In order to make sure that the online source is trustworthy, the questions that one needs to ask oneself is whether the author of that source is credible or not. His credentials play a huge part in determining the source's importance/ reliability, for anyone can write about anything but not everyone is a reliable source. Some may have copied from others while some may be just stating their own opinions. Moreover, if a person is/ have been an expert in the particular field and has done lots of research on it, then, his opinions are credible enough to be used for further studies.

Again, the site on which the source is posted and the nature of the information posted such as when and how updated it is also determines the credibility of the source. If it is the updated, and most recently posted truth about the source in a trustworthy site and not just some random site of the web world, then we can be sure of the authenticity and credibility of that source.
